Each SERDES lane mux can select upto 4 different IPs.
There are 4 lanes in each J7200 SERDES. Define all
the possible functions in this file.

Should not the defines start with J7200_WIZ? SERDES0 seems like a too
generic prefix, at least to me.
Thanks, good point. I am not sure if WIZ should even be used.. It is
a TI internal prefix for various serdes solutions, but I agree that
SERDES0 is too generic a terminology. That said, we should cleanup
include/dt-bindings/mux/mux-j721e-wiz.h as well, prior to introducing
j7200 changes.
